Roocket | آموزش برنامه نویسی – Telegram
Roocket | آموزش برنامه نویسی
3.71K subscribers
741 photos
5 videos
1 file
6.64K links
اخبار ، مطالب جدید وب سایت Roocket.ir

پشتیبانی راکت :‌ @roocket_support
Download Telegram
چرا همواره باید ساختار وبسایت‌تان را آپدیت کنید؟


آخرین باری که وبسایت خود را با جدیت بررسی کردید، چه زمانی بود؟ در دنیای آنلاین امروز، وبسایت‌ها مانند ظاهر تجارت‌های شما هستند. آن‌ها شخصیت و اهداف شما را به دیگران نشان خواهند داد. وبسایت‌ها همراه با کسب و کارتان رشد می‌کنند.

تمام تکنولوژی‌ها به مرور زمان تغییر خواهند کرد. چیزهایی که قبلاً جدید و مدرن بود، شاید امروز قدیمی و بلااستفاده در نظر گرفته شود. با پاسخ دادن به این 7 سوال می‌توانید بخش‌های کلیدی وبسایت خود را شناسایی و بهبود ببخشید.

https://roocket.ir/articles/updating-website

#tips
@roocketir
جی‌کوئری مُرد؟!
چرا دیگر به جی‌کوئری نیازی نداریم و چه جایگزین‌هایی برای جی‌کوئری وجود دارد؟ این دو سوال اصلی هستند که در این مقاله به آن‌ها پاسخ خواهیم داد.
https://roocket.ir/articles/is-jquery-dead
@roocketir

#JS #Jquery
👍4
پر استفاده‌ترین فریمورک‌های جاوا اسکریپت در سال ۲۰۲۲


گستره وسیعی از فریمورک‌های جاوا اسکریپت، بُعد جدیدی را به حوزه توسعه وب و اپلیکیشن‌های موبایل اضافه کرده و از زمان آغاز به کار خود طی یک دهه پیش، جاوا اسکریپت هنوز هم تسلط زیادی در زمینه توسعه اپلیکیشن دارد. در این مقاله قصد داریم شما را با پر استفاده ترین فریمورک‌های جاوا اسکرپیتی در سال ۲۰۲۲ آشنا کنیم.

https://roocket.ir/articles/most-used-javanoscript-frameworks-in-2022

@roocketir
#JS #Frameworks
👏4
با Meteor و دلایل توسعه وب اپلیکیشن با استفاده از آن آشنا شوید!



مزیت اصلی این فریمورک در داخل نام آن نهفته شده است.

آیا می‌دانستید که شهاب‌سنگ‌ها پس از ورود به جو زمین، می‌توانند با سرعت شگفت‌آور 11 تا 72 کیلومتر در ثانیه (25 تا 160 هزار مایل در ساعت) حرکت کنند؟

Meteor
به عنوان یک فریمورک فوق‌العاده سریع است. به طوری که با آن می‌توان یک برنامه وب MVP را تنها در 3 یا 4 هفته (البته بسته به محدوده پروژه) راه‌اندازی کرد.با Meteor و دلایل توسعه وب اپلیکیشن با استفاده از آن آشنا شوید!


https://roocket.ir/articles/meet-meteor

@roocketir
#Meteor #JS
اگر یک برنامه نویس مبتدی هستید این مطلب را بخوانید!


نکات و تجربیاتی در این مقاله بیان می‌شود که هر کدام می‌توانند برای برنامه نویسان مبتدی و تازه کار بسیار مفید باشند.
https://roocket.ir/articles/junior-developer-tips

@roocketir
#Junior
سختی‌ها و مشکلات توسعه دهندگان در هنگام کار با APIها


آیا تا به حال اصطلاح API را شنیده‌اید و به این فکر کرده‌اید که دقیقا چیست؟ آیا در مورد این‌که چه کاری انجام می‌دهد یا کجا استفاده می‌شود چیزی می‌دانید؟

API اصطلاحی است که هنگام شروع برنامه نویسی با آن مواجه خواهید شد. بسیاری از تازه واردان با درک این مفهوم مشکل دارند و توضیحات مبهمی در مورد آن دریافت می‌کنند.

در این مقاله ابتدا قصد داریم شما را با مفهوم APIها آشنا کنیم و سپس چالش‌های پیش روی توسعه دهندگان را بررسی کنیم.
https://roocket.ir/articles/api-difficulties

#API
@roocketir
👍4👏1
نود‌جی‌اس یا پایتون؟

نودجی‌اس و پایتون هر دو از محبوب‌ترین فناوری‌ها برای توسعه بک-اند هستند. یک قانونی داریم که می‌گوید هیچ زبان برنامه نویسی بهتر یا بدتر از دیگری نیست، چرا که همه چیز به ترجیحات توسعه دهنده و نیازهای پروژه بستگی دارد. با این حال در این مقاله قصد داریم این دو را به جان هم انداخته و در نهایت با یک سیستم امتیاز دهی بررسی کنیم که کدام مورد می‌تواند برنده این جریان باشد.

https://roocket.ir/articles/nodejs-vs-python
@roocketir

#Python #Nodejs
👏7
راهنمای آموزش برنامه نویسی صفر تا صد

در این مطلب از وبسایت راکت ما تصمیم گرفتیم تا شما را با حوزه‌هایی از برنامه نویسی آشنا کنیم که هر کدام فرصت‌های شغلی بسیار زیادی را به همراه دارند. همچنین در این مسیر ما شما را با بهترین دوره‌های آموزشی در زمینه این موارد آشنا خواهیم کرد.

https://roocket.ir/articles/zero-to-hero
@roocketir
👍6
4 نکته مهم قبل از ایجاد یک استراتژی بازاریابی

خب برنامه نویسی مهمه و توسعه دهنده‌های اپلیکیشن هم کارهای زیادی انجام می‌دن اما وقتی یه اپلیکیشن نتونه کاربر پیدا کنه به چه دردی می‌خوره؟ به همین دلیله که باید به فکر یه استراتژی درست بازاریابی باشید. توی این مقاله ما ۴ نکته مهم رو بهتون می‌گیم که قبل از رفتن سروقت استراتژی بازاریابی باید در نظر بگیرید.

https://roocket.ir/articles/4-marketing-strategy
@roocketir
برتری‌های نودجی‌اس به نسبت بیشتر تکنولوژی‌های توسعه سمت سرور

نودجی‌اس داغ‌ترین فناوری در سراسر جهان، به ویژه در سیلیکون ولی است. این یک مهارت کامل برای ایجاد فرصت‌های شگفت انگیز شغلی برای هر توسعه دهنده نرم افزار است. خوب، هر زبان برنامه نویسی مزیتی برای استفاده را فراهم می‌کند اما چه چیزی نود را بسیار خاص می‌کند؟ چرا اینقدر در میان توسعه دهندگان هیاهو می‌کند؟ برخی از ویژگی‌های جالب آن چیست و چرا بسیاری از شرکت‌ها از آن برای انواع مختلف برنامه‌ها استفاده می‌کنند؟ بیایید در مورد برخی از دلایل یادگیری Node.js بحث کنیم.


https://roocket.ir/articles/nodejs-upsides
@roocketir
توانایی‌ پیاده‌سازی برنامه‌های Real-Time
فرایند یادگیری ساده
عملکرد و مقیاس‌پذیری بالا
پشتیبانی NPM از ماژول‌های فراوان
هماهنگی بیشتر رابط کاربری و بک-اند
مدیریت بهتر I/O
مناسب برای ساخت میکروسرویس
پشتیبانی شده توسط شرکت‌های بزرگ

#Nodejs
👍5
ری‌اکت در مقابل جاوا اسکریپت خام! کدام بهتر است؟

چرا باید یک فریمورک اضافی یاد بگیرم در حالی که می‌توانم همه کارها را با جاوا اسکریپت وانیلا (همان جاوا اسکریپت خام) انجام دهم؟ چرا اینقدر بر یادگیری فریمورک‌هایی مانند React، Angular و Vue یا هر چیز دیگری تاکید زیادی می‌شود؟
در این مقاله قصد داریم یک مقایسه درست از این دو را بررسی کنیم.

https://roocket.ir/articles/react-vs-simple-javanoscript
@roocketir

#react #js
👏5
نکاتی برای پیاده‌سازی امنیت بالا در اپلیکیشن‌های نود‌جی‌اس
در این مقاله برخی از مشکلات مهم مربوط به امنیت Node.js را مورد بررسی قرار دادیم. همچنین علت وجود خطرات در پروژه‌های Node.js، کامپوننت‌ها، مشکلات امنیتی، ریسک‌ها و آسیب‌پذیری‌ها را به همراه راه‌حل‌های آن‌ها تحلیل کردیم.


https://roocket.ir/articles/high-rate-security-in-nodejs
@roocketir

#Nodejs
1👎1
هیبریدی یا محلی: کدام گزینه برای ساخت یک اپلیکیشن موبایل مناسب است؟

به نظرتان کدام بهتر است، هیبریدی یا بومی؟ برنامه‌های هیبریدی در زمان کمتری توسعه می‌یابند، اگرچه به دلیل سرعت پایینشان شناخته شده‌اند. برنامه‌های بومی به نوبه خود بسیار سریع عمل می‌کنند. با این حال توسعه اپلیکیشن‌های بومی معمولا بسیار گران‌تر است. بنابراین انتخاب بین این دو به نوع برنامه‌ای که مد نظر دارید، بستگی دارد. تا انتهای مطلب با ما همراه باشید تا ماهیت برنامه‌های بومی و هیبریدی را مورد بررسی قرار دهیم و ببینیم کدام یک برای شما مناسب است.

https://roocket.ir/articles/native-vs-hybrid-mobile-apps
@roocketir
کلیدی‌ترین تکنولوژی‌های توسعه فرانت-اند

در این مقاله از وبسایت راکت با کلیدی‌ترین تکنولوژی‌های موجود در دنیای توسعه رابط کاربری و Front-End آشنا خواهید شد.

https://roocket.ir/articles/most-important-techs-in-front-end

@roocketir

#frontend
2
چگونه کدها را بازبینی کنیم؟
در این مقاله شما با اصلی‌ترین تکنیک‌های بازبینی کدها آشنا خواهید شد.

https://roocket.ir/articles/review-codes
@roocketir
👍2
6 نکته کوتاه برای بهبود UI
ساخت رابط‌های کاربری زیبا و کارآمد به زمان نیاز دارد. برای دست پیدا کردن به یک UI خوب، باید بازنگری‌های بسیاری در طراحی صورت گیرد.

با اعمال تغییرات دائمی می‌توانید چیزی را بسازید که مشتریان و کاربران از آن احساس رضایت دارند. من در طی این سال‌ها فهمیدم که با کمک یک سری تنظیمات ساده می‌توانم طرح‌های خود را فوراً بهبود ببخشم. در این مقاله مجموعه‌ای از نکات کوچک و آسان را جمع‌آوری کردم که می‌تواند به بهبود UX و UI شما کمک بزرگی کند.



https://roocket.ir/articles/6-short-tips-for-better-ui
@roocketir
👍4
نکاتی برای ایجاد مهارت‌های برنامه‌نویسی
در این مقاله ما با نکاتی آشنا خواهیم شد که باعث می‌شوند برنامه ریزی‌های کلی برای ایجاد مهارت برنامه نویسی در شما شکل بگیرد.
https://roocket.ir/articles/programming-skills-tips
@roocketir
👏5
نکات بسیار مهم برای برنامه نویسان

یادگیری کد نویسی یک چیز بسیار جالب است. ما می‌توانیم چیزهای شگفت‌انگیزی را کد نویسی کرده و شاهد نتایج فوق‌العاده‌ای باشیم. کد نوشتن قواعد و اصول خود را دارد، بنابراین باید از روش درست آن استفاده کنیم. در یوتیوب با ویدیویی مواجه شدم که در آن برخی از توسعه‌دهندگان و رهبران، در مورد نکات مهم برنامه نویسی صحبت می‌کردند. به همین خاطر قصد دارم 20 نکته‌ی برتر موجود در این ویدیوها را در این مقاله با شما به اشتراک بگذارم.

https://roocket.ir/articles/tips-for-programmers
@roocketir
🔥6
چرا به مدرک مهندسی نیازی نخواهید داشت؟‍

برای پیدا کردن یک شغل در زمینه برنامه نویسی آيا به مدرک نیاز دارید؟ ما در این مقاله دلایلی را مطرح می‌کنیم که با استناد به آن ها شما به هیچگونه مدرکی نیاز نخواهید داشت.

https://roocket.ir/articles/you-dont-need-a-degree
@roocketir
🔥3👍1👏1
کیفیت کدنویسی‌ را فراموش نکنید!

کار کردن با کدام شکل از کدها آسان‌تر است؟ کدهایی که ساختار دقیق و درستی نداشته و همه چیز در آشفتگی به سر می‌برد؟ یا کدهایی که به صورت دقیق و مرتب نگهداری شده و براساس یک الگو درست مرتب سازی می‌شود؟

https://roocket.ir/articles/improve-code-quality
@roocketir
🔥2👎1
٦ نکته برای آغاز دوران کارآموزی


تجربیاتی که بنده به عنوان یک کار آموز داشته‌ام بسیار زیاد بوده و به همین دلیل تصمیم گرفتم ۶ مورد از مهمترین نکات مربوط به این موضوع را با شما به اشتراک بگذارم. امیدوارم از دوره کارآموزی خود نهایت استفاده را برده و به بهترین شکل ممکن از آن لذت ببرید.

https://roocket.ir/articles/6-tips-starting-internship

@roocketir
👍7